[PATCH v6 16/17] mtd: spi-nor: extract read op template construction into helper

From: Pratyush Yadav <[email protected]> Extract spi_nor_spimem_get_read_op() from the duplicated op-template construction in spi_nor_spimem_read_data() and spi_nor_create_read_dirmap(). Using data.nbytes = 2 as a non-zero placeholder lets spi_nor_spimem_setup_op() configure the data buswidth without a separate override; callers replace data.nbytes with the actual transfer length before use. No functional change. Signed-off-by: Pratyush Yadav <[email protected]> Signed-off-by: Santhosh Kumar K <[email protected]> --- drivers/mtd/spi-nor/core.c | 66 +++++++++++++++++++++----------------- 1 file changed, 36 insertions(+), 30 deletions(-) diff --git a/drivers/mtd/spi-nor/core.c b/drivers/mtd/spi-nor/core.c index ccf4396cdcd0..b683c077a233 100644 --- a/drivers/mtd/spi-nor/core.c +++ b/drivers/mtd/spi-nor/core.c @@ -188,6 +188,37 @@ static int spi_nor_controller_ops_erase(struct spi_nor *nor, loff_t offs) return nor->controller_ops->erase(nor, offs); } +/** + * spi_nor_spimem_get_read_op() - build a configured read op template + * @nor: the spi-nor device + * + * Returns a spi_mem_op with the command, address format, dummy cycles, + * and data buswidth configured for @nor. For direct reads, the caller + * must fill in addr.val, data.nbytes, and data.buf.in before use. + */ +static struct spi_mem_op spi_nor_spimem_get_read_op(struct spi_nor *nor) +{ + /* + * data.nbytes must be non-zero so spi_nor_spimem_setup_op() + * configures the data buswidth; callers replace it with the + * actual transfer length. + */ + struct spi_mem_op op = + SPI_MEM_OP(SPI_MEM_OP_CMD(nor->read_opcode, 0), + SPI_MEM_OP_ADDR(nor->addr_nbytes, 0, 0), + SPI_MEM_OP_DUMMY(nor->read_dummy, 0), + SPI_MEM_OP_DATA_IN(2, NULL, 0)); + + spi_nor_spimem_setup_op(nor, &op, nor->read_proto); + + /* convert the dummy cycles to the number of bytes */ + op.dummy.nbytes = (nor->read_dummy * op.dummy.buswidth) / 8; + if (spi_nor_protocol_is_dtr(nor->read_proto)) + op.dummy.nbytes *= 2; + + return op; +} + /** * spi_nor_spimem_read_data() - read data from flash's memory region via * spi-mem @@ -201,21 +232,14 @@ static int spi_nor_controller_ops_erase(struct spi_nor *nor, loff_t offs) static ssize_t spi_nor_spimem_read_data(struct spi_nor *nor, loff_t from, size_t len, u8 *buf) { - struct spi_mem_op op = - SPI_MEM_OP(SPI_MEM_OP_CMD(nor->read_opcode, 0), - SPI_MEM_OP_ADDR(nor->addr_nbytes, from, 0), - SPI_MEM_OP_DUMMY(nor->read_dummy, 0), - SPI_MEM_OP_DATA_IN(len, buf, 0)); + struct spi_mem_op op = spi_nor_spimem_get_read_op(nor); bool usebouncebuf; ssize_t nbytes; int error; - spi_nor_spimem_setup_op(nor, &op, nor->read_proto); - - /* convert the dummy cycles to the number of bytes */ - op.dummy.nbytes = (nor->read_dummy * op.dummy.buswidth) / 8; - if (spi_nor_protocol_is_dtr(nor->read_proto)) - op.dummy.nbytes *= 2; + op.addr.val = from; + op.data.nbytes = len; + op.data.buf.in = buf; usebouncebuf = spi_nor_spimem_bounce(nor, &op); @@ -3712,28 +3736,10 @@ static int spi_nor_create_read_dirmap(struct spi_nor *nor) { struct spi_mem_dirmap_info info = { .op_tmpl = &info.primary_op_tmpl, - .primary_op_tmpl = SPI_MEM_OP(SPI_MEM_OP_CMD(nor->read_opcode, 0), - SPI_MEM_OP_ADDR(nor->addr_nbytes, 0, 0), - SPI_MEM_OP_DUMMY(nor->read_dummy, 0), - SPI_MEM_OP_DATA_IN(0, NULL, 0)), + .primary_op_tmpl = spi_nor_spimem_get_read_op(nor), .offset = 0, .length = nor->params->size, }; - struct spi_mem_op *op = info.op_tmpl; - - spi_nor_spimem_setup_op(nor, op, nor->read_proto); - - /* convert the dummy cycles to the number of bytes */ - op->dummy.nbytes = (nor->read_dummy * op->dummy.buswidth) / 8; - if (spi_nor_protocol_is_dtr(nor->read_proto)) - op->dummy.nbytes *= 2; - - /* - * Since spi_nor_spimem_setup_op() only sets buswidth when the number - * of data bytes is non-zero, the data buswidth won't be set here. So, - * do it explicitly. - */ - op->data.buswidth = spi_nor_get_protocol_data_nbits(nor->read_proto); nor->dirmap.rdesc = devm_spi_mem_dirmap_create(nor->dev, nor->spimem, &info); -- 2.34.1 ______________________________________________________ Linux MTD discussion mailing list http://lists.infradead.org/mailman/listinfo/linux-mtd/
